The image shows a tree-lined path with benches placed at intervals. The path extends into the distance, framed by tall trees forming a natural archway. The trees lean slightly inward, creating a tunnel effect with their canopies. Light filters through the branches, casting shadows on the path. The color palette is sepia-toned.
